计数,作为计算机科学中最基础、最核心的概念之一,贯穿于编程的始终。C语言作为一种功能强大、应用广泛的编程语言,其计数功能更是备受关注。本文将带领读者走进C语言计数的世界,探寻编程的奥秘与乐趣。
一、C语言计数概述
1. 计数在C语言中的重要性
计数在C语言中具有举足轻重的地位,它贯穿于各种编程场景。例如,在数据结构中,计数用于统计元素个数;在算法设计中,计数用于控制循环次数;在文件操作中,计数用于统计文件大小等。
2. C语言计数方法
(1)变量计数:使用变量存储计数值,通过赋值、增减等操作实现计数。
(2)循环计数:利用循环结构实现重复计数,如for循环、while循环等。
(3)递归计数:通过递归函数实现计数,适用于解决具有递归性质的计数问题。
二、C语言计数应用实例
1. 统计数组元素个数
```c
include
int main() {
int array[] = {1, 2, 3, 4, 5};
int count = 0;
for (int i = 0; i < sizeof(array) / sizeof(array[0]); i++) {
count++;
}
printf(\